How To Fix /ISDFPS/FORCER255 - Assignments are available for force element &1


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: /ISDFPS/FORCER -

  • Message number: 255

  • Message text: Assignments are available for force element &1

    The SAP error message /ISDFPS/FORCER255 Assignments are available for force element &1 typically occurs in the context of the SAP IS-DFPS (Industry Solution for Defense Forces and Security) module. This error indicates that there are existing assignments or dependencies related to a specific force element that prevent certain actions from being completed, such as deletion or modification.

    Cause:

    1. Existing Assignments: The force element specified in the error message has existing assignments (e.g., personnel, equipment, or other resources) that are linked to it.
    2. Data Integrity: SAP enforces data integrity rules to ensure that you do not inadvertently delete or modify elements that are still in use.
    3. Configuration Issues: There may be configuration settings that are preventing the action you are trying to perform.

    Solution:

    1. Check Assignments: Review the assignments related to the force element in question. You can do this by navigating to the relevant transaction codes or reports that display the assignments for force elements.
    2. Remove or Reassign: If you need to delete or modify the force element, you may need to first remove or reassign any existing assignments. This could involve:
      • Reassigning personnel or resources to another force element.
      • Deleting or archiving assignments that are no longer needed.
    3. Consult Documentation: Refer to the SAP documentation or help files related to the IS-DFPS module for specific guidance on managing force elements and their assignments.
    4. Authorization Check: Ensure that you have the necessary authorizations to perform the action you are attempting. Sometimes, lack of permissions can lead to errors.
